The MAX6517UKP095+T operates by converting the analog temperature signal into a digital output using an internal ADC. It utilizes a bandgap temperature sensor to provide accurate temperature measurements over a wide range.
The MAX6517UKP095+T is suitable for various applications including: - Consumer electronics - Industrial automation - Automotive systems - Medical devices - HVAC control
